Webb8 maj 2024 · In Mumbai, slums are notified or recognized by the government if they were settled on state or city government-owned land prior to 2000. Nearly half of Mumbai’s slums are non-notified, meaning they have no security of land tenure and are not entitled to access city services like connections to the water supply and sanitation. 5. Webb29 juli 2024 · More than half the residents of slums in three areas in India's commercial capital, Mumbai, tested positive for antibodies to the coronavirus, a new survey has … Webb21 dec. 2024 · History of the Slums of Dharavi: In pre-colonial India, the Koli fishing community had settled at the northernmost tip of the island of Parel. Their community was right next to the Mahim Creek that provided them livelihood for centuries. Bear in mind that this is the pre-colonial Bombay- a group of seven islands on the coast of the Arabian sea.
